How they compare

North Macedonia currently reports 312.12 kt against 273.43 kt in Gambia, a difference of 38.69 kt.

That makes North Macedonia's figure about 1.1 times Gambia's.

Across all 32 years both countries report, North Macedonia has been ahead every year.

Gambia ranks 142nd and North Macedonia ranks 140th of 222 countries.

North Macedonia has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Gambia North Macedonia Difference Ahead
1990s 254.56 kt 572.71 kt 318.15 kt North Macedonia
2000s 282.06 kt 426.79 kt 144.73 kt North Macedonia
2010s 288.88 kt 405.67 kt 116.79 kt North Macedonia
2020s 248.77 kt 338.68 kt 89.91 kt North Macedonia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ions Totals summarizes the gre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ions disseminated in the FAOSTAT Climate Change domains of emissions from agrifood systems. Data are computed following the Tier 1 methods of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C) Guidelines for National greenhouse gas (GHG) Inventories (IPCC, 1996; 1997; 2000; 2002; 2006; 2014). Emissions from other economic sectors as defined by the IPCC are also disseminated in the domain for completeness.
